Neu-Ulm's air quality reflects the Danube valley at the Baden-Württemberg-Bavaria border adjacent to Ulm, with vehicle traffic on the A7 and A8 motorways and the surrounding manufacturing industry contributing local sources. The Swabian Alb to the north and the Bavarian foothills to the south create topographic variation, while the Danube valley provides the primary ventilation corridor.

When is air pollution at its worst in Neu-Ulm?
In Neu-Ulm, the days to watch are when oak, chestnut, and ash pollen peaks, or windless summer days when pollutants accumulate nearby; day-to-day road traffic here stays a fairly minor, steady source. A modest ragweed presence typically develops here from mid-August, as in much of southern Germany. Conditions generally improve on windier, less humid days.
Are air quality levels in Neu-Ulm based on measurements or forecasts?
It is forecasts derived by downscaling forecasts provided by EU’s Copernicus Atmosphere Monitoring Service (CAMS) by taking into account local conditions such as traffic patterns. CAMS bases its forecast on satellite measurements of particles and chemical compounds in the atmosphere. Why doesn’t the forecast always reflect wildfire impacts?
Airmine’s forecast uses CAMS (Copernicus Atmosphere Monitoring Service) as its background atmospheric model. While CAMS includes wildfire emissions, these are derived from satellite observations and are not available in real time. During rapidly evolving wildfire events, there may therefore be a delay before increased emissions are incorporated into the model. As a result, the forecast may temporarily underestimate PM₂.₅ and other pollutants associated with wildfire smoke.
During rapidly evolving wildfire events, CAMS may lag by approximately 1–2 days before increased wildfire emissions are fully represented, which can lead to temporary underestimation of PM₂.₅ concentrations in Airmine’s forecast.
